[Spambayes-checkins] spambayes/Outlook2000 addin.py,1.145,1.146

Tony Meyer anadelonbrin at users.sourceforge.net
Thu Dec 23 02:48:29 CET 2004


Update of /cvsroot/spambayes/spambayes/Outlook2000
In directory sc8-pr-cvs1.sourceforge.net:/tmp/cvs-serv11779/Outlook2000

Modified Files:
	addin.py 
Log Message:
Need to store training status when using the spam/not spam buttons.

Index: addin.py
===================================================================
RCS file: /cvsroot/spambayes/spambayes/Outlook2000/addin.py,v
retrieving revision 1.145
retrieving revision 1.146
diff -C2 -d -r1.145 -r1.146
*** addin.py	21 Dec 2004 21:48:30 -0000	1.145
--- addin.py	23 Dec 2004 01:48:26 -0000	1.146
***************
*** 697,700 ****
--- 697,703 ----
              self.manager.stats.RecordTraining(False,
                                  self.manager.score(msgstore_message))
+             msgstore_message.t = True
+             self.manager.classifier_data.message_db.store_msg(msg)
+             self.manager.classifier_data.dirty = True
              # Record the original folder, in case this message is not where
              # it was after filtering, or has never been filtered.
***************
*** 765,768 ****
--- 768,774 ----
                  self.manager.stats.RecordTraining(True,
                                          self.manager.score(msgstore_message))
+                 msgstore_message.t = False
+                 self.manager.classifier_data.message_db.store_msg(msg)
+                 self.manager.classifier_data.dirty = True
                  # Must train before moving, else we lose the message!
                  print "Recovering to folder '%s' and ham training message '%s' - " % (restore_folder.name, subject),



More information about the Spambayes-checkins mailing list